How do you confirm the completion of a PQS section?

Explanation:
Completion is confirmed only when every task and every knowledge item in that PQS section has been signed off and the whole section has been reviewed. Signing off shows you can perform the tasks to standard, while the review ensures compliance with safety and procedural requirements and verifies that nothing was missed. If any item remains unsigned or the section isn’t reviewed, the section isn’t truly complete. Signing off only some tasks or relying on a peer review alone doesn’t fulfill the full qualification requirement, because full completion requires both complete sign-offs and a thorough review of all items.
